Located near The Peninsula, Park Hyatt is a strong competitor to its downtown neighbor. With identical location perks and equally impressive skyline views, travelers will not miss out on any luxury at this wonderful hotel property on Old Water Tower Square. Flat screen 42" televisions, lap top computer charging stations, free WiFi, mini bar, dual-spouted walk-in showers, double bathroom sinks and high thread count sheets outfit Park's 202 rooms.
While leaving the stylishly modern quarters may prove difficult, the 7th floor fitness center should kick-start athletic-minded travelers. Inside the complimentary 24-hour facility, guests longing for a sweat will need no introduction to the familiar top-of-the-line machines. Park Hyatt makes available all the popular equipment from Technogym & Life Fitness. We appreciate having a number of stack loaded machines to pump our muscles. We also like the complimentary water and fruit perk, especially first thing in the morning!
Our fish-like friends will happily lap it up in the 25-yard pool. While 3 lanes are provided with floating lines and bottom stripes, only 2 are full length, the third is roughly 5 yards or so shorter. Every toy is on deck as well as a pace clock for intervals.
Joggers should head to the Lakefront path for a great running route.
